How AI Voice Agents Work: The Technology Behind the Transformation
Imagine never missing a call from a potential buyer, even at 10 PM. With the rise of AI Voice Agents, this scenario has become a reality for many real estate agents. The technology behind these innovative systems involves sophisticated artificial intelligence and machine learning algorithms that can interact with clients, respond to inquiries, and collect essential information—all outside traditional working hours. By combining voice recognition with natural language processing, AI Voice Agents engage in conversations that feel remarkably human-like, allowing them to operate as effective customer service representatives around the clock.
At their core, AI Voice Agents are designed to handle various tasks that would typically consume the time of real estate agents or support staff. For instance, they can provide information about property listings, schedule viewings, and even answer frequently asked questions about buying or renting a home. According to recent studies, properties that are actively marketed and responded to quickly see a 30% increase in inquiries—a crucial statistic for Australian real estate agents operating in a competitive market where every minute counts.
One of the most powerful features of AI Voice Agents is their ability to qualify leads effectively in real-time. When a potential client calls, the system can ask questions to assess their needs and level of interest. For example, if a caller expresses interest in a two-bedroom apartment in South Melbourne, the AI can gather details like budget and preferred move-in date, ensuring agents are only following up with qualified leads. This process not only streamlines lead capture but also enhances the overall customer experience—responding instantly to inquiries is a sure way to foster engagement.
Moreover, by integrating with existing Customer Relationship Management (CRM) systems, AI Voice Agents can log interactions and collect detailed records of each conversation. This ensures that no vital information is lost, and agents can seamlessly follow up with leads.
